Evelyn Reilly is a scholar working on Epidemiology, Geriatrics and Gerontology and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health. According to data from OpenAlex, Evelyn Reilly has authored 4 papers receiving a total of 262 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 3 papers in Epidemiology, 3 papers in Geriatrics and Gerontology and 2 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health. Recurrent topics in Evelyn Reilly’s work include Chronic Disease Management Strategies (3 papers), Frailty in Older Adults (3 papers) and Down syndrome and intellectual disability research (2 papers). Evelyn Reilly is often cited by papers focused on Chronic Disease Management Strategies (3 papers), Frailty in Older Adults (3 papers) and Down syndrome and intellectual disability research (2 papers). Evelyn Reilly collaborates with scholars based in Ireland, United States and Canada. Evelyn Reilly's co-authors include Mary McCarron, Philip McCallion, Niamh Mulryan, Rona Carroll, Antonia Coppus, Matthew P. Janicki, Juan Fortea and Karen Watchman and has published in prestigious journals such as Age and Ageing, Journal of Intellectual Disability Research and Journal of Palliative Medicine.
